Mar 13, 2020 · Netgear is famous for its network devices, and today we want to show you a great firewall device from this company. This is an 8-port firewall and you can use it for your home or your company. The device offers Stateful Packet Inspection, Network Address Translation, AES and 3DES Encryption and Denial of Service (DoS) protection.
